Which to use
“conque” is a conjunction and “cónyuge” is a noun - they look or sound alike but fill different roles in a sentence.

Side-by-Side Comparison
| Feature | conque | cónyuge |
|---|---|---|
| Definition | Úsase para introducir una oración que expresa la conclusión o consecuencia de lo antedicho. | Cada uno de los miembros de un matrimonio respecto de su homólogo. |
